每当转发推文时,转发的推文通常具有相同的格式:RT@UserName:OriginalTweet,sometimeswithalterations我正在寻找一种方法来拆分“RT@UserName:”,以便仅保留原始推文。我认为正则表达式检查推文开头的“RT”,然后检查直到@UserName之后的第一个空格应该可以解决问题。我现在有preg_replace("/^RT/ui","",$tweet);但这只会删除RT。我如何扩展这个正则表达式?第二个问题:或者,也可能在推文的开头检查“RT”,然后只保存第二个空格之后的字符串部分(第一个在RT和@UserName之间,所以@UserName
我正在尝试使用php将字符串拆分为数组组件,使用"或'作为分隔符。我只想按最外层的字符串拆分。这里有四个例子和每个例子的期望结果:$pattern="?????";$str="thecat'saton'themat";$res=preg_split($pattern,$str);print_r($res);/*output:Array([0]=>thecat[1]=>'saton'[2]=>themat)*/$str="thecat\"saton\"themat";$res=preg_split($pattern,$str);print_r($res);/*output:Array([
因此,我正在尝试将一段C++代码转换为php。C++来自外部资源,至少可以说,我对C++和解密都缺乏了解。源C++是:voidparser_t::decrypt(buffer_t&replay_data,constunsignedchar*key_data){/*\|*|Performsaninplacedecryptionofthereplayusingthegivenkey.|*|Thedecryptionisa(broken)variantofCBCdecryptionandisperformedasfollows:|*|-#Setthevariableprevious_bloc
现在数字人越来越有趣了,现在好多公司都在做,那我也想在Unity玩转一下,怎么玩呢?1、数字人准备以及跳舞动画首先我们需要有数字人资源,数字人资源从哪来呢?第一你可以直接去Unityassetstore上去搜一下免费的数字人,有2个还是比较好的资源。第二可以是自己制作,打开网址https://vrchat.readyplayer.me/avatar上传一个图片就可以自己捏脸,制作一个自己的avatar了。下面就是我根据关晓彤捏出来的,是不是捏出来的非常不像,这个网站是偏欧美化的,很多材质都很欧美风,所以希望有国内的做出来一个可以试用的捏脸Avatar。捏脸完成之后,可以下载下来fbx文件。好了
我正在使用USAePay的[可怕的]PHP库连接到他们的网关,但我收到以下错误:Deprecated:Functionereg_replace()isdeprecatedin.../usaepay.phponline320这对应于以下行:$this->amount=ereg_replace("[^[:digit:].]","",$this->amount);所以,我想用preg_replace将其关闭。这是我的想法:$this->amount=ereg_replace("/[^[\d].]/","",$this->amount);这是否等同于上面的那个? 最
我正在将数据从我的Controller传递到我的blade文件,然后想将blade文件导出到word文档,到目前为止一切都已控制,我可以将blade导出到word文档,问题是文档无法打开Microsoftword说“word在1.docx中发现不可读的内容”。下面是我正在使用的代码$view=View::make('advertisement.advt_template.template_dr')->with('advtData',$advtData->first())->render();$file_name=strtotime(date('Y-m-dH:i:s')).'_adver
我需要将KOI8-R编码的字符串转换为纯UTF8 最佳答案 您可以使用mb_convert_encoding:$output=mb_convert_encoding($input,'UTF-8','KOI8-R'); 关于php-KOI8-R转UTF8,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/4199247/
我在PHP中读到,您可以使用print_r查看所有cookie,根据http://www.w3schools.com/php/php_cookies.asp.但我想对cookie的内容做更多的事情。有没有办法在不知道cookie名称的情况下将cookie名称和值连接成类似字符串变量的东西,而不是依赖print_r?我无法在网上找到答案。先感谢您。 最佳答案 根据您的cookie数组的复杂性,这些中的任何一个都可能起作用implode(',',$_COOKIE)json_encode($_COOKIE)serialize($_COOK
所以我正在尝试将Laravel数组转换为json,这样我就可以通过javascript对其进行操作。我不确定这是如何正确实现的。到目前为止,这是代码@foreach($postsas$post)postName}}}">#{{String::title($posts->postName)}}@endforeachvardata="{{($posts)}}";//??console.log(data); 最佳答案 您可以像这样从Controller返回一个json_encoded数组:publicfunctionindex(){$po
我想在PHP中在RGBA格式的十六进制颜色(如0xFF0000FF)和RGB格式的十六进制颜色(如0xFF0000)之间来回转换。我该怎么做? 最佳答案 这两个函数将满足您的需要:functionrgbaToRgb($rgba){returnsubstr($rgba,0,-2);}functionrgbToRgba($rgb){return$rgb."FF";}第一个简单地删除最后两个字符,而第二个简单地附加FF。 关于php-RGBA格式HEX转RGB格式HEX?PHP,我们在Stac